Terrace Sealing in Tacoma, WA
Terrace sealing services involve applying a protective coating to outdoor terrace surfaces to enhance their durability and appearance. This process is commonly used on materials such as concrete, stone, or pavers to prevent water penetration, reduce staining, and extend the life of the surface. Homeowners often request terrace sealing when preparing for seasonal changes, addressing existing wear and tear, or simply seeking to maintain a clean and attractive outdoor space that can withstand weather conditions typical of Tacoma and nearby areas.
Before requesting terrace sealing, property owners usually want to understand the type of surface material, the current condition of the terrace, and the specific sealing products used. It’s important to consider whether the surface is clean and free of debris, as well as to identify any existing damage that may require repairs prior to sealing. Clarifying these points can help ensure the sealing process provides the desired protection and aesthetic results for outdoor terraces.

Terrace Sealing Questions
What is terrace sealing? Terrace sealing involves applying protective coatings to surfaces to prevent water penetration and damage from weather exposure.
Which surfaces can be sealed? Commonly sealed surfaces include concrete, stone, brick, and pavers used in terrace and balcony areas.
How does sealing benefit a terrace? Sealing helps extend the lifespan of the terrace, reduces staining, and minimizes water-related issues such as cracking or mold growth.
When should a terrace be resealed? Reapplication is recommended when signs of wear, such as fading or loss of water resistance, become noticeable.
